Output 59f656ff689b02dbae169a6e96c1051475e2d0038dd5539dccca13cab9c0dbff:92

value
38439591
script pubkey
OP_0 OP_PUSHBYTES_20 57ad1b320ac4bb73e90fa5cf6d83c3dfa19a64fe
address
bc1q27k3kvs2cjah86g05h8kmq7rm7se5e87lu2g6a
transaction
59f656ff689b02dbae169a6e96c1051475e2d0038dd5539dccca13cab9c0dbff
spent
true